In a show of support for Mental Health Awareness Week, Kate Middleton, the Princess of Wales, made a visit to the Anna Freud Centre in London. She chose to mark the occasion by wearing a new color variation of a beloved dress, embracing the theme of "Wear it Green Day."

Kate opted for a stunning Suzannah London dress, which is currently available for pre-order and carries a price tag of $3,620. The Italian silk crepe dress featured a belted waist and a 1940s-inspired silhouette. The front of the dress was adorned with navy buttons, adding a touch of elegance. The breezy London weather allowed her to showcase a glimpse of her legs, adding a modern flair to her ensemble.

Royal fashion enthusiasts may recognize the dress style, as the princess has previously worn a white version of the same design on four different occasions. Notably, she was seen wearing it during her visit to the Dog & Duck pub prior to King Charles III's coronation on May 6. Her choice of the green dress for this occasion showcased her ability to reinvent and reimagine her favorite pieces.

To complete her stylish outfit, Kate paired the dress with two-toned Alessandra Rich pumps, adding a touch of sophistication. She also accessorized with gold Accessorize drop earrings, which were surprisingly affordable at just $13 before quickly selling out.

This outing marked Kate's second appearance during Mental Health Awareness Week. Just a few days prior, she was seen in Bath, England, visiting the Dame Kelly Holmes Trust. On that occasion, she sported a vibrant yellow blazer, white Alexander McQueen trousers, and her beloved Veja sneakers, which added a touch of casual chic to her ensemble.
